Ausdance NSW is the peak body for dance. We provide advice, advocacy, and dance programs in different contexts and environments, both directly and indirectly and in partnership with other state and federal government departments, local government authorities, dance companies, organisations, educational institutions, businesses, and dance studios.
Our role has never been more important than in the past 4 months during the COVID-19 crisis. During this time our team has held over 200 meetings and 50 facilitated meetings with the sector (S2M, Independent Artists, and Dance Studios). This has meant speaking with over 500 people in 3 months ‘face to Zoom’, most of whom are first contacts – engaging with people for the first time to support them through this crisis.
There are no grants for advocacy.
This advocacy expands beyond the bounds of our current funding, with the Ausdance team working beyond our means to make significant changes for the dance sector, not just for now, but moving forward to a future which is better than the one we just left.
Less dance is being presented and supported than ever before. We need a strong voice for dance in NSW.
